Measuring AI visibility without fooling yourself
Measurement has two halves. Traffic: GA4's AI Assistant channel and Shopify's agentic reports show sessions and orders, both undercounting because AI apps strip referrers. Mentions: sampled prompts across engines, which published research shows vary enough that only trends over weeks mean anything. These pages cover both halves and the statistics of reading them honestly.
